You can never go wrong with M&M Chocolate Chip Cookies! Be sure to save some of the M&Ms to press into the top of the cookie dough balls before baking.
¾cupunsalted butter, softened(one and a half sticks)
2largeeggs
1teaspoonvanilla
2 ¼cupsall purpose flour(300 grams)
1teaspoonbaking soda
½teaspoonsalt
¾cupchocolate chips
¾cupM&M's candies
Instructions
Preheat oven to 350 degrees. Position baking rack in the center of the oven. Line a baking sheet with nonstick paper; set aside.
In a large bowl, use a handheld mixer to mix together the brown sugar, butter, eggs, and vanilla until light and fluffy; about 2 minutes. Mix in the flour, baking soda, and salt until just combined.
Stir in the chocolate chips and half of the M&M's candies. Use a cookie scoop to measure out about 1 inch balls of cookie dough. Place on baking sheet leaving about three inches between each cookie. Press remaining M&M's into the tops cookie dough balls.
Bake for about 10-12 minutes, until the cookies just start to turn color. Be careful not to over bake. Let cool on baking sheet for 5 minutes before transferring to wire rack to cool completely.
Notes
Use room temperature butter so that it mixes evenly with the dough.
Lightly pack the brown sugar in the measuring cups to get the correct amount of sugar.
Make the cookies festive by using whatever color M&M's are in season.
Press additional M&M's into the top of the cookie prior to baking. To prevent bleeding, you can press the M&M's into the cookies immediately after taking them out of the oven.
Store cookies in an airtight container in the refrigerator for up to a week or freeze for up to a month.
